Ahead of an official debut at next month's New York International Auto Show, Acura has released a single image of its 2009 TSX (left), which is set to supplant the current car (above) this spring. Despite its edgy new look, the big news here will sit behind the grille. As in the current car, expect the standard TSX to employ a high-strung, normally aspirated four-cylinder engine (probably producing about 230 horsepower), driving the front wheels through a manual and manu-matic gearboxes. A later Type-S variant likely will employ the 2.3-liter turbocharged four from the RDX sport-utility vehicle, certainly tuned well beyond the current 240 horsepower. And down the road, look for the TSX to debut Honda's 2.2-liter i-DTEC clean diesel engine.
